Antim Panghal, a bronze medallist at the World Championships, and Aman Sehrawat, known for his immense talent, have been seeded fourth and sixth respectively in their weight categories for the Paris Olympics. This seeding advantage is expected to help them avoid tough competitors in the early rounds of the wrestling events.

Commencing on August 5 and concluding on August 11, the wrestling competition will feature seeds for the first time, determined by performances at the 2023 World Championships, 2024 Continental Championships, and Ranking Series events in Zagreb and Budapest.

While Antim Panghal can steer clear of formidable Japanese contender Akari Fujinami and China's Tokyo 2020 silver medallist Qianyu Pang until the medal rounds, Aman's path might involve facing top wrestlers like Japan's Rei Higuchi or Armenia's Arsen Harutyunyan before the final stages. Additionally, prominent Indian wrestlers like Vinesh Phogat, Anshu Malik, Nisha Dahiya, and Reetika Hooda will also be competing.
